Q: Is 652,424,608 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 652,424,608 is a composite number.

Why is 652,424,608 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 652,424,608 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 11 16 22 32 44 88 176 352 1,853,479 3,706,958 7,413,916 14,827,832 20,388,269 29,655,664 40,776,538 59,311,328 81,553,076 163,106,152 326,212,304 and 652,424,608, with no remainder.

Since 652,424,608 cannot be divided by just 1 and 652,424,608, it is a composite number.
